Exploring Agency and Independence: Key to Empowerment in Modern Society

Minimalistic design on agency and independence with self-help question.

The Importance of Agency and Independence in Decision-Making

In our rapidly changing world, the concepts of agency and independence have emerged as crucial themes, particularly when considering how they influence our personal choices and societal interactions. The term agency refers to the capacity of individuals to act independently and make their own choices. Independence, on the other hand, relates to the freedom one has from outside control or influence. Together, these two ideas not only shape how we navigate everyday decisions but also how we understand our roles within larger social systems.

In 'Agency and Independence', the discussion dives into the crucial theme of autonomy in our decision-making processes, exploring key insights that sparked deeper analysis on our end.

Historical Context of Agency and Independence

The notion of agency and independence is deeply rooted in historical contexts—think of the Civil Rights Movement, where individuals and groups fought for their rights to act on their own behalf. Figures like Martin Luther King Jr. and Rosa Parks exemplified how agency leads to societal change. Their actions didn’t just reflect personal choices; they also instigated a transformation of collective decisions, showcasing the power of exercising one’s independence.

Why Understanding Agency Matters Today

Understanding agency is vital in today’s context, especially as we face challenges such as digital surveillance and data privacy. The growing influence of technology means individuals often navigate environments where their choices can be manipulated. Whether in social media algorithms that shape news feeds or in advertising that targets preferences based on data collection, the necessity for agency becomes even more significant. Without it, individuals may find themselves feeling lost or overwhelmed.

Learning from Experiences: How Agency Shapes Our Lives

Consider a scenario where individuals lack agency. In settings where decisions are made for them—such as in some educational institutions or workplaces—people can feel undervalued. Engaging in conversations about agency helps to elevate voices that often go unheard. An example from a local community highlights how workshops focused on empowering women have increased their participation in local governance, resulting in positive changes tailored to those directly affected.

Future Insights: The Role of Agency in a Digital Age

As we look toward the future, it’s important to forecast how agency intertwines with technology. Increasingly, discussions about artificial intelligence highlight the need for individuals to retain control over technology that impacts their lives. How will future generations grapple with the balance of autonomy versus the conveniences provided by technology? The potential for abuse exists in realms utilizing AI and machine learning, raising fundamental questions about what independence looks like in decision-making processes.

Counterarguments: Independence vs Interdependence

While agency and independence are frequently lauded as shadowed ideals, some argue that emphasizing interdependence is equally important. In a world that thrives on collaboration, finding a balance between independent decision-making and the influence of community can lead to more comprehensive solutions. This view acknowledges that while agency is critical, our actions often have repercussions beyond ourselves.

Relevance to Current Events: Agency in Social Movements

Current events like climate strikes and social justice movements highlight the renewed focus on the importance of agency. Young activists around the world are taking a stand, demonstrating how empowered individuals can catalyze change within their communities. Their collective voices harness agency to challenge systems of power, making it essential for future generations to understand and cultivate their own sense of agency.

Conclusion: The Path Forward

Recognizing and nurturing our agency is indispensable for forging meaningful connections with others and advocating for change. As we navigate an era dominated by technology, it is imperative to reflect on both personal agency and the influence we hold collectively. By doing so, we empower ourselves to take informed actions that resonate not only on an individual level but also contribute positively to society as a whole.

By engaging in discussions about agency and independence, we are better equipped to face the hurdles ahead and create a future influenced by informed choices. In today’s world, exercising one’s agency is more than just a personal endeavor—it shapes the global narrative.

How ARC-AGI is Redefining Our Understanding of AI Intelligence

Update The Future of Artificial General Intelligence: A Shift in Measurement The ongoing discussions in the field of artificial intelligence (AI) often revolve around the capabilities and potentials of AI systems. In a recent conversation at the NeurIPS 2025 conference, pivotal insights on measuring progress toward Artificial General Intelligence (AGI) were shared, notably by Greg Kamradt, President of the ARC Prize Foundation. This dialogue focused on the ARC-AGI's innovative approach that shifts the emphasis from traditional metrics to aspects like reasoning, generalization, and adaptability. This shift is critical, as it raises the question: how do we truly measure intelligence in machines?In the video 'How Intelligent Is AI, Really?', we delve into groundbreaking insights on measuring AI intelligence using the ARC-AGI framework, which challenges traditional benchmarks and highlights new expectations for future developments. Why Traditional AI Benchmarks Are Failing Us As the AI landscape evolves, it's becoming increasingly clear that many existing benchmarks designed to gauge AI performance are fundamentally flawed. Established metrics often prioritize sheer memorization or scale—factors that do not necessarily translate into genuine intelligence or understanding. Kamradt argued that such vanity metrics can often yield false positives, painting an inaccurate picture of an AI’s capabilities and progress. The ARC-AGI framework has emerged as a more effective alternative, promising to reveal the limitations of current AI models and pushing the boundaries toward meaningful AGI. Diving Deeper: The ARC-AGI Benchmark What exactly does the ARC-AGI test? Unlike traditional assessments, the ARC-AGI probe assesses reasoning, generalization capabilities, and the adaptability of AI systems. This benchmark arrived at a crucial time, as recent tests demonstrated that large language models (LLMs) often failed to pass the ARC test. This raises a pivotal point: success in AI isn't merely about achieving high accuracy; it’s also about how well a model can adapt to unfamiliar situations and make sense of novel information. Beyond Accuracy: Measuring True Intelligence Kamradt and Diana Hu’s dialogue elucidates a groundbreaking perspective: true intelligence extends beyond quantifiable metrics like accuracy and speed. Instead, it encompasses cognitive skills akin to human reasoning and problem-solving. As we inch closer to AGI, the discourse surrounding intelligence measurement must evolve. The ARC-AGI, as articulated during the conference, lays the groundwork for understanding intelligence in a multifaceted manner, highlighting the nuanced relationship between data handling and genuine reasoning capabilities. Future Predictions and Opportunities in AGI We stand at the cusp of a revolutionary change in how intelligence is perceived and measured in artificial systems. If more AI initiatives adopt the ARC-AGI framework, the industry might witness a paradigm shift: one that nurtures genuine cognitive abilities in machine learning applications. Such advancements may not only redefine benchmark success but also establish new industries devoted to enhancing AI's reasoning and adaptability. As organizations recognize the importance of these traits, we could see significant investment flowing into AI research focused on these areas. Counterarguments: The Debate Over AGI Benchmarks While the ARC-AGI presents a refreshing perspective on measuring AI, there are counterarguments to consider. Some experts in the field argue that benchmarks, even those focusing on reasoning and adaptability, can be reassuringly beneficial. They believe that traditional metrics provide a solid foundation for evaluating AI systems. This debate underscores the importance of diverse perspectives in advancing the field of AI, reminding us that innovation is often driven by contrasting ideas. Actionable Insights: What You Can Do with This Knowledge For developers and researchers in AI, understanding how to approach the measurement of intelligence could reshape research objectives. As you engage with AI projects, consider integrating the tenets of the ARC-AGI framework into your work. Prioritize models that not only perform but can also reason and adapt effectively. This focus will not only contribute to developing robust AI systems but will also position your projects at the forefront of the evolving AI landscape. Conclusion: The Path Forward in Understanding AI Intelligence As discussions from the NeurIPS 2025 conference reveal, redefining how we measure AI progress is paramount. The shift towards assessing reasoning, generalization, and adaptability reflects a broader understanding of what intelligence entails—in both humans and machines. Stakeholders in technology and education should advocate for continued emphasis on these skills in future developments. To remain ahead in this rapidly evolving field, we must collectively shift our focus toward fostering AI systems that not only perform tasks but think critically like humans.

Exploring the Mindset That Saved Me from Brutal Startup Failure

Update The Evolution of Entrepreneurship: Learning from Failure For many aspiring entrepreneurs, the dream of launching a successful startup can feel like a tantalizing goal, yet the road to success is riddled with challenges and steep odds. Recent insights from Matt Hagger, founder and CEO of Tail Tree, highlight a crucial aspect of this journey: the mindset required to navigate the brutal reality of startup failure.In The Mindset that Saved Me from Brutal Startup Failure | TaleTree, Matt Hagger shares experiences and lessons learned in entrepreneurship, prompting a deeper exploration of resilience and creativity. The Harsh Reality: Startup Failures Over the past two decades, Hagger has experienced the highs and lows of entrepreneurship firsthand. Initially launching a photo-sharing app called Scatter, he dreamed of creating a platform that everyone worldwide would use. However, like approximately 95% of startups, Scatter did not become the success he envisioned. Instead of succumbing to defeat, Hagger learned to view failure through a different lens—one that emphasized resilience and growth. “Failure is great feedback,” he asserts, indicating that every setback provides invaluable lessons for future endeavors. Courage: The Key to Entrepreneurship Hagger's journey underscores the importance of courage in the face of uncertainty. He likens the entrepreneurial experience to “falling out of a plane,” where you often don’t know how to open the parachute until you’re closer to the ground. This metaphor speaks to the leap of faith required to start a business. “Courage comes from taking a leap, throwing yourself in because we don’t know the solution,” he explains. It’s this willingness to embrace uncertainty and learn from mistakes that can lead to eventual success. Learning from Childhood: The Power of Imagination Reflecting on his childhood, Hagger shares how creative freedom nurtured his entrepreneurial spirit. Although he faced a challenging education system that didn't encourage creativity, he remembers the joy of coming up with ideas and solutions to problems—such as creating a desktop news alerts protocol to save his mother from high phone bills. This problem-solving instinct translates directly to his current mission at Tail Tree, where creativity is paramount. “We need to train that spark,” he emphasizes, advocating for educational environments that foster imagination instead of stifling it. Building a Community: Support Systems for Entrepreneurs A vital factor in Hagger’s entrepreneurial philosophy is the role of community. He believes that having a strong support system is crucial for creative individuals and business owners. “Without community, I think we struggle,” he remarks, reinforcing that empathy and collaboration can help transform challenges into opportunities. In a world often characterized by competition, fostering community can lead to better ideation and growth. Turning Ideas into Action: Lessons on Execution Hagger’s insights also emphasize the critical nature of execution. Addressing the lessons learned from Scatter, he notes that being at the right place at the right time with the right technology is crucial. Luck and timing often determine which startups succeed and which ones fail. “Just because you have an idea that’s profound, if you don’t have an addressable market or the ability to distribute your idea, you might end up being eaten by somebody that arrives on time,” he warns. This advice is particularly relevant for startups aiming to make their mark in extremely competitive markets. The Future of Creativity: How Tail Tree Empowers Children His current project, Tail Tree, focuses on empowering children to embrace their creativity and imagination in a post-AI world. Hagger envisions a platform where children can brainstorm and share their creative ideas within a global community of like-minded peers. This initiative not only helps nurture the innate creativity in children but serves as a reminder that with the right encouragement, we can all cultivate our creative abilities throughout life. “Children shouldn’t be scared to fail,” he says. “They should be encouraged to explore and imagine.” Conclusion: Embracing Failure and Fostering Resilience Matt Hagger’s journey exemplifies the struggles and triumphs that characterize the entrepreneurial path. Learning from failures, embracing creativity, fostering community support, and navigating the challenges of execution are all pivotal components. Every entrepreneur must understand that the journey is as valuable as the destination and that each setback is a step toward ultimate success. As we look to the future of entrepreneurship, let Hagger’s experiences inspire current and aspiring founders to persist, learn, and dream big.
